Can foreigners work in Portugal?
Citizens of other EU member states are free to work in Portugal without a permit. They also do not need a visa, though they will need to apply for a residence card within six months of moving to Portugal for employment. Non-EU citizens must obtain a visa from their country of origin to travel to Portugal.

What is the basic salary in Portugal?
The minimum wage goes up in Portugal In 2021, the national minimum wage in Portugal remained fixed at 775.8 € per month, that is 9,310 euros per year, taking into account 12 payments per year.

What are the best paying jobs in Portugal?
- Surgeons / Doctors. Salary Range: from 5,320 EUR to 15,700 EUR.
- Judges. Salary Range: from 4,470 EUR to 13,200 EUR.
- Lawyers. Salary Range: from 3,620 EUR to 10,700 EUR.
- Bank Managers. Salary Range: from 3,410 EUR to 10,000 EUR.
